GitHub Commits → Slack Daily Team Summary

intermediate20 minPublished Apr 21, 2026
No ratings

Automatically track team coding activity from GitHub and post daily productivity summaries to Slack channels for better team visibility.

Workflow Steps

1

GitHub

Monitor repository commits

Set up webhook or API monitoring to track all commits, pull requests, and code review activities across your team's repositories.

2

Zapier

Process and format data

Create a Zapier workflow that collects GitHub activity data, counts commits per developer, calculates lines of code, and formats it into a readable summary.

3

Slack

Post daily team summary

Schedule automated daily posts to your team channel with commit counts, top contributors, and repository activity metrics to keep everyone informed.

Workflow Flow

Step 1

GitHub

Monitor repository commits

Step 2

Zapier

Process and format data

Step 3

Slack

Post daily team summary

Why This Works

Combines GitHub's rich commit data with Slack's team communication, creating passive transparency that reduces meeting overhead while keeping everyone aligned on progress.

Best For

Development teams wanting to improve visibility into daily coding progress without manual status meetings

Explore More Recipes by Tool

Comments

0/2000

No comments yet. Be the first to share your thoughts!

Deep Dive

Automate GitHub to Slack Team Updates: Daily Commit Reports

Transform GitHub commits into automated Slack summaries that keep your dev team aligned without status meetings. 5-minute setup saves hours weekly.

Related Recipes